Best 69045 Nebraska Public Middle Schools (2025)

For the 2025 school year, there is 1 public middle school serving 51 students in 69045, NE.
The top ranked public middle school in 69045, NE is Wauneta Palisade Middle School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Public middle school in zipcode 69045 have an average math proficiency score of 75% (versus the Nebraska public middle school average of 61%), and reading proficiency score of 55% (versus the 44% statewide average). Middle schools in 69045, NE have an average ranking of 8/10, which is in the top 30% of Nebraska public middle schools.
Minority enrollment is 12%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Nebraska public middle school average of 34% (majority Hispanic).
